Transient plasma cobalamin elevation in patients with pneumonia - two case reports

Summary
Transiently elevated vitamin B12 (cobalamin) was observed in two elderly pneumonia patients. The cause remains unclear, possibly linked to inflammation or microbial production, warranting further investigation.

Background:
- Elevated plasma cobalamin (vitamin B12) levels can indicate various underlying conditions.
- Accurate interpretation of B12 levels is crucial, especially in elderly patients with acute illnesses.
Observation:
- Two geriatric patients admitted with pneumonia presented with transiently and significantly elevated plasma cobalamin levels.
- Standard diagnostic workups excluded common causes like kidney/liver disease, malignancy, or B12 supplementation.
- Plasma B12 levels normalized spontaneously in subsequent outpatient follow-ups.
Findings:
- The cause of the elevated cobalamin in these pneumonia patients was not identified through conventional diagnostics.
- The transient nature of the elevation suggests a temporary physiological or pathological process.
- Possible explanations include an inflammatory response to infection or direct vitamin B12 production by the infectious agents.
Implications:
- This case series highlights a potential, yet unexplained, association between pneumonia and transiently high vitamin B12 levels in the elderly.
- Further research is needed to elucidate the mechanisms behind this phenomenon, potentially involving inflammatory markers or microbial metabolism.
- Clinicians should be aware of this possibility when interpreting B12 levels in similar patient presentations.
